relational database design Can Be Fun For Anyone

Future, design and produce a completely customized database software utilizing SQL programming code to meet all of the knowledge requests that enterprise administration and marketing have expressed. The last endeavor to get a database developer to accomplish when creating a new database is application implementation and Examination.

Obvious and Regular Naming: Use descriptive and constant names for tables, columns, and constraints. This improves the readability and maintainability of one's database.

As a result, a table Using these fields wouldn’t fulfill the 2nd regular type, as the attribute “item identify” is dependent upon the product ID although not about the order range:

This comprehensive guidebook is designed to equip you Using the understanding and tools to build a relational database. We’ll define the technological facets of making tables, defining associations, and querying info and likewise investigate the theoretical foundations of relational database design.

A database developer's primary obligation is to research and evaluate the data demands of an organization and afterwards translate Individuals desires into efficient programming code.

Prior to we write one line of code, we be sure we realize your details worries so we will build a solution that fulfills your specific desires. Within the program seem and format on the coding and also the framework that supports it. Start out Now!

In general, the identify of a relation schema including Pupil also indicates the current list of tuples in that relation.

Occasionally a desk factors back again to by itself. As an example, a desk of staff members might have an attribute “supervisor” that refers to another unique in that very same table. This is referred to as a recursive romance.

Internal Be part of vs Outer Be part of Inner Be part of and Outer Be a part of are the categories of sign up for. The internal sign up website for has the work to return the prevalent rows among The 2 tables, whereas the Outer Join has the get the job done of returning the perform of your internal sign up for Together with the rows that aren't matched. Let us talk about both equally of them in detail In this particular articl

Details Manipulation: Need to incorporate new customer data, update product or service price ranges, or delete out-of-date information? The DBMS offers the resources to carry out these actions efficiently, identical to a conductor guiding the orchestra as a result of distinctive actions.

Think about it like setting up a durable and well-structured library – You will need a blueprint, a development prepare, along with a system for keeping everything in its right location.

Info Integrity: A DBMS safeguards your information from corruption or inconsistencies. Think about a conductor ensuring all the musicians are actively playing the right notes at the appropriate time – the DBMS maintains the accuracy and trustworthiness of the information and facts.

Facts Organization: A DBMS defines the composition of your details, making sure it’s stored consistently and competently. Similar to a conductor generating sheet audio, the DBMS establishes the rules for how knowledge is organized throughout the database.

As an illustration, look at separating the road handle within the country to be able to afterwards filter people by their nation of residence. Also, keep away from inserting the exact same facts level in more than one table, which adds pointless complexity.

Leave a Reply

Your email address will not be published. Required fields are marked *